Memantine).\n* Subjects on medications that lower seizure threshold such as wellbutrin, ciprofloxacin, levofloxacin, etc.\n* Subjects with history of seizure or epilepsy\n* Subjects with clinically significant suicide risk and\u002For suicide attempt in the past 1 year.\n* Subjects with behavioral problems such as aggression\u002Fagitation\u002Fimpulsivity that might interfere with their ability to comply with protocol.\n* Subjects with untreated or unstable depression\n* Active treatment with one or more anti-epileptic agent.\n* Subjects who have had a stroke within the past 24 months.\n* Subjects who have had eye surgery in the last 3 months or are scheduled to have eye surgery in the next 6 months (during the study)\n* Subjects diagnosed with migraine headache.\n* Subjects who have an active implantable medical device including but not limited to implantable cardioverter defibrillator (ICD), deep brain stimulator (DBS), cardiac pacemaker, and\u002For sacral nerve stimulator.\n* Subjects who have profound hearing or visual impairment.\n* Subjects who have a life expectancy of less than 2 years.\n* Subjects who are pregnant.\n* Current or past history of any neurological disorder other than dementia, such as epilepsy, stroke, progressive neurologic disease (e.g. multiple sclerosis) or intracranial brain lesions; and history of previous neurosurgery or head trauma that resulted in residual neurologic impairment.",true,"65 Years","100 Years",{"count":62,"type":22},60,[25],"Alzheimer's disease (AD) is characterized by significant memory loss, toxic protein deposits amyloid and tau) in the brain, and changes in the gamma frequency band on EEG. The investigator's lab found that boosting gamma waves in AD mouse models using light and sound stimulation at 40Hz not only reduced amyloid and tau in the brain, but also improved memory. The investigators developed a light and sound device for humans that stimulates the brain at 40Hz that can be used safely at home. For the present study, 60 participants with mild Alzheimer's disease will be enrolled and will use this light and sound device at-home daily for 6-months. Investigators will measure changes in brain waves with EEG, blood biomarkers, the microbiome via fecal samples, functional and structural MRI scans, memory and cognitive testing, and questionnaires at 3 in-person visits throughout the study. After the 6-month time point, participants will have the option of continuing in the study for at least one year and completing yearly study visits. This study will provide critical insight into extended therapy involving non-invasive 40Hz sensory stimulation as a possible therapeutic strategy for mild to moderate Alzheimer's disease.",[38,66,67,68,28,69],"Alzheimer Disease, Early Onset","Alzheimer Disease, Late Onset","Alzheimer's Disease (Incl Subtypes)","Alzheimer's Disease",[28,71,72,73,74],"Alzheimer","Alzheimer's disease","Light and Sound Stimulation","Tactile Stimulation","RECRUITING","2026-03-24",{"date":78,"type":43},"2026-03-30",{"date":80,"type":43},"2022-12-14",{"date":82,"type":22},"2026-09-01",{"name":84,"class":85},"Massachusetts Institute of Technology","OTHER",1]
